In this talk\, we shall discuss spe ctra for non-selfadjoint perturbations of selfadjoint semiclassical operat ors in dimension 2\, assuming that the classical flow of the unperturbed p art is completely integrable. We give complete asymptotic expansions for a ll individual eigenvalues in suitable regions of the complex spectral plan e\, close to the edges of the spectral band. It turns out that those eigen values have the form of the 'legs in a spectral centipede' and are generat ed by suitable rational flow-invariant Lagrangian tori.
